Outdoor Classroom Volunteering Event - The Tower Companies 6th Annual Green Apple Day of Service

September 26, 2017

The Tower Companies' employees have participated in Green Apple Day since the national campaign was created in 2012 and this will be our 6th year. Our team has partnered with local elementary and middle schools in Montgomery County, Maryland and worked with a variety of partners on outdoor landscaping activities to bring awareness about the importance of native plantings, stormwater runoff, healthy and local food production, etc. to students, teachers, and parents in the community.

In 2017, more than 40 Tower Team members will be planting over 100 plants/trees in the Outdoor Classroom that joins Sligo Creek Elementary School and Silver Spring International Middle School. The Outdoor Classroom is an internal courtyard that provides an opportunity for students to take a hands-on approach to traditional lessons. It has become a learning laboratory where teachers turn discussions about cooperation and responsibility into lessons and where students observe the natural environment through wildlife habitat, weather observation, and harvesting their own food.
